Permalink
Commits on Oct 5, 2012
Commits on Sep 16, 2012
Commits on Sep 15, 2012
  1. added 'cache()' and 'clearCache()' methods to filters

    Calling 'cache()' will render the filter into a texture once and won't redraw it until the user calls 'clearCache()' or 'cache()' again.
    PrimaryFeather committed Sep 15, 2012
Commits on Sep 13, 2012
  1. Merge pull request #168 from bsideup/master

    added Maven support
    PrimaryFeather committed Sep 13, 2012
  2. Maven support

    bsideup committed Sep 13, 2012
Commits on Sep 11, 2012
  1. simplified color matrix filter methods

    All of the "adjust" method now take parameters in the range -1 to 1, where 0 means: no change.
    PrimaryFeather committed Sep 11, 2012
Commits on Sep 10, 2012
  1. fixed output in transparent parts of filtered images

    The results of a division through zero are undefined; on my test GPU, the old version worked just fine, but on many others, the transparent parts were black after that change. So I'm now avoiding divisions through zero.
    PrimaryFeather committed Sep 10, 2012
Commits on Sep 7, 2012
Commits on Sep 6, 2012
Commits on Sep 5, 2012
  1. enhanced PMA handling of filters & updated blur filter accordingly

    With non-premultiplied alpha textures (ATF format), it still does not look perfect, though, especially when they are non-opaque. But I have no idea how to fix this ATM.
    PrimaryFeather committed Sep 5, 2012
Commits on Sep 3, 2012
Commits on Sep 2, 2012
Commits on Aug 31, 2012
Commits on Aug 30, 2012
Commits on Aug 29, 2012
Commits on Aug 28, 2012